Last week, I had the opportunity to visit Lehigh University, Florida Agricultural and Mechanical University & Florida State University to speak about the NSF funded work (Grant # TIP-2430589) around innovation & entrepreneurship by university faculty known as PTIE (Promotion & Tenure - Innovation & Entrepreneurship).
